- 1945-01-14 In Greece, Communists and the British agree to a cease-fire in the struggle to control Athens (and with it Greece)
- 1945-03-02 King Michael of Romania gives in to Communist government
- 1945-03-12 Italy's Communist Party (CPI) calls for armed uprising in Italy
- 1945-04-04 World War II: Soviet forces liberate Hungary from German occupation, establishing their own communist satellite state. This was celebrated as Liberation Day until 1989.
- 1945-07-27 US Communist Party forms
- 1945-08-08 USSR establishes a communist government in North Korea

- 1946-02-01 Republic of Hungary proclaims Zoltán Tildy as its communist president
- 1946-03-05 Hungarian Communists and Social Democrats co-found the Left Bloc.
- 1946-05-17 KVP Labor/Communists win 1st post-WW2 Dutch parliamentary elections
- 1946-11-10 Communists win many seats at French parliamentary election
- 1947-02-01 Aleide de Gasperi forms Italian government of christian-dems & communists
- 1947-02-17 Dutch RC bishops publish manifest against "godless communism"
- 1947-03-07 The Kuomintang and Communist Party of China resume full-fledged Civil War.

- 1947-05-31 Communists seize power in Hungary
- 1947-08-31 Hungarian communist party wins election
- 1947-10-20 HUAC opens hearings into alleged Communist influence in Hollywood
- 1947-11-17 The U.S. Screen Actors Guild implements an anti-Communist loyalty oath.
- 1947-11-24 The US House of Representatives Committee on Un-American Activities finds "Hollywood 10" in contempt because of their refusal to reveal whether they were communists
- 1947-11-25 The 1st systematic Hollywood blacklist is instituted, denying employment to American entertainment professionals due to alleged Communist ties or sympathies
- 1947-12-30 King Michael of Romania, forced by Communists abdicates his throne, sending him into exlie
- 1948-01-17 Trial of 11 US Communist party members begins in NYC
- 1948-02-20 Czechoslovakia's non-communist minister resigns
- 1948-02-24 Communist Party seizes complete control of Czechoslovakia
- 1948-02-25 Communists seize Czechoslovakia and C Gottwald becomes premier
- 1948-05-25 Polish war hero Witold Pilecki is executed by communist police after a show trial in Warsaw
- 1948-06-07 Communist complete takeover of Czechoslovakia; President Bernes resigns
- 1948-07-14 Palmiro Togliatti, leader of the Italian Communist Party, is shot near to the Italian Parliament in an assassination attempt
- 1948-07-20 US Communist Party chairman William Forster arrested
- 1948-08-03 FDR advisor Alger Hiss accused of being a "communist"
- 1948-08-17 Alger Hiss denies ever being a Communist agent
- 1948-09-01 Communist form North China People's Republic
- 1948-09-18 Communist Madiun-uprising in Dutch Indies (Muso/Sjarifudin)
- 1949-02-19 Mass arrests of communists in India

- 1949-07-30 British warship HMS Amethyst escapes down Yangtze River, having been refused a safe passage by Chinese Communists after 3-month standoff
- 1949-09-21 Chinese Communist leaders proclaim the People's Republic of China
- 1949-10-14 14 US Communist Party leaders convicted of sedition
- 1949-11-06 Greek civil war ends after 3 years with defeat of communist factions
- 1949-11-30 Chinese Communists captured Chungking
- 1950-01-06 Britain recognizes Communist government of China
- 1950-02-07 Senator Joe McCarthy finds "communists" in US Department of State (equiv. Ministry of Foreign Affairs)

- 1950-02-12 Senator Joe McCarthy claims to have list of 205 communist government employees
- 1950-04-24 US President Harry Truman denies there are communists in the US government
- 1950-07-17 Suppression of Communism Act comes into force in South Africa
- 1950-08-18 Julien Lahaut, the chairman of the Communist Party of Belgium is assassinated by far-right elements.
- 1950-08-27 General Foods blacklists Jean Muir of Aldrich Family for alleged communist sympathies
- 1950-09-09 Mass arrests of communists in France
- 1950-09-12 Belgian government dismisses all communist civil servants
- 1950-11-16 US President Harry Truman proclaims emergency crisis caused by communist threat
- 1950-12-16 US President Harry Truman proclaims state of emergency against "Communist imperialism"
- 1951-01-06 Ganghwa massacre: Hundreds of South Korean communist sympathisers are slaughtered
- 1951-01-30 Belgium refuses to allow communists to make speeches on radio
- 1951-03-12 Communist troops driven out of Seoul

- 1954-08-11 Formal peace treaty ends over 7 yrs of fighting in Indochina between the French and the Communist Viet Minh
- 1954-08-24 US President Eisenhower signs Communist Control Act, outlawing the Communist Party, at height of McCarthyism
- 1954-09-08 SE Asia Treaty Org (SEATO) forms to stop communist spread in SE Asia
- 1956-01-02 Poujadists/communists win French parliamentary elections
- 1956-02-25 Nikita Khrushchev denounces Joseph Stalin at the 20th Congress of the Communist Party of the Soviet Union
- 1956-04-06 Polish communist Gomulka freed from prison
- 1956-08-17 Federal Constitutional Court bans the Communist Party of Germany (KPD) in West Germany
- 1956-11-05 Dutch Communist Party office of Felix Meritis seized
- 1957-01-09 Dutch Newspaper Society expels communist daily paper "Truth"
